Output 31bf25860cba7b90441e60c6749b9e9e82d8f8489ee29382b0c746ebf48a136d:0

value
1004049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63e2c34d7fae5d6d2913b23bb43722cb0d7c11b2 OP_EQUAL
address
3AoAUJDFwHuqfJYYZ2E7t3x6wyoWz945Yw
transaction
31bf25860cba7b90441e60c6749b9e9e82d8f8489ee29382b0c746ebf48a136d
spent
true